Understanding the Importance of Grid Performance
CSS grid layouts have become increasingly popular in recent years due to their flexibility and ease of use. Grid layouts allow developers to create complex, multi-column designs with ease, making them perfect for modern web design. However, as grids become more complex, it’s important to consider performance implications.
Grid performance can impact everything from load times to scroll speed, and optimizing grid layouts can have a significant impact on overall site performance. By minimizing the number of grid items, reducing the complexity of the layout, and optimizing grid CSS properties, developers can ensure a faster and smoother user experience.
Optimizing Grid Performance in CSS Layouts
There are several key strategies developers can use to optimize grid performance in CSS layouts:

Minimize the number of grid items: One of the easiest ways to improve grid performance is to minimize the number of grid items. The more items in a grid, the more calculations the browser has to make to render the layout. By reducing the number of items in a grid, developers can improve performance.
Use grid-template-areas: Grid-template-areas allow developers to define named grid areas, making it easier to create complex layouts. By using grid-template-areas, developers can improve readability and reduce the complexity of the layout, resulting in better performance.
Avoid using nested grids: While nested grids can be useful for creating complex layouts, they can also impact performance. In general, it’s best to avoid nesting grids whenever possible and instead use other CSS techniques like flexbox to achieve the desired layout.
